Richard Lange's Los Angeles is not the stuff of Rodeo Drive or elite nightclubs. It isn't populated by the rich and famous who sit court-side watching the Lakers at the Staples Center, or the tourists who flock to the Hollywood Walk of Fame to fill the handprints of Marilyn Monroe or Arnold Schwarzenegger.
